X11 dies without displaying anything on screen on startup when a 4k144Hz monitor is connected
Hi,
After getting a new 4k144Hz monitor my system will start to a black screen and stay on it (although I can ssh into it or boot in text mode and have things work just fine), if I reboot the machine while SSH'ed into it will switch to text-mode on shutdown and print things just fine. If I start the system with my 4k60Hz monitor everything boots fine without any major issues (except for the mouse cursor not rendering unless SWCursor is enabled, and tearing when tearfree isn't enabled). GPU is an AMD Radeon RX 7900 XTX
I have attached Xorg.0.log
(Xorg.0.log). I am running kernel 6.1.0-5-amd64
with debian unstable using lightdm and xfce, with the latest packages installed, some relevant ones might be:
